Innerleithenmusicfestival.org is a website that showcases and promotes the annual Innerleithen Music Festival, a weekend of acoustic music in a small town in the Scottish Borders. The website features information about the festival’s history, program, artists, tickets, venues, sponsors, and contacts. The website also provides news, updates, photos, videos, and links to the festival’s social media accounts. The website was launched in 2003 by the Innerleithen Music Festival Association, a voluntary organization that organizes and runs the festival.
Innerleithen Music Festival website was created as a result of the success and popularity of the Innerleithen Music Festival, which started in 2003. The festival was inspired by the previous visits of Both Sides of the Tweed, another border festival that moved towns each year, to Innerleithen in 2001 and 2002. The local community decided to host their own festival that would celebrate the rich musical heritage and diversity of the region. The festival focused on acoustic music, especially folk, Celtic, and traditional genres, and featured local, national, and international artists. The festival also offered workshops, sessions, sing around, and fringe events. The festival was supported by various sponsors, partners, and volunteers.
